Thanks for sharing your photos. I have been RVing since retirement ('96) and enjoy carving, but I don't have such an extensive workshop onboard. Some of my machines (bandsaw, etc) have to stay at home, so I plan ahead to prepare roughouts. Sometimes projects have to wait until I stop back by home to be finished. I was a little concerned about the chisels in the pegboard brackets in your setup, considering how things bounce around when on the road. Perhaps you're not on the move as much as we. |
